对一个网站数据库采用mysqldump备份的时候第一次遇到数据表被锁定的问题,有这样的提示mysqldump: Got error: 146: Table ./laojiang/zbp_articles is marked as crashed and should be repaired when using LOCK TABLES错...
mysql优化整理(索引)详解
什么是mysql索引? 索引是表记录的单个或多个字段重新组织的一种方法,其目的是提高数据库的查询速度,本质上就是一种数据结构。 索引的类型:primary(主键)、secondary(其他) 索...
通过恶意软件劫持MySQL服务器来执行DDoS攻击
我们已经发现针对 MySQL 服务器的恶意软件可以让服务器对其他网站进行分布式拒绝服务(DDoS)攻击。 首先,攻击者将恶意的用户定义功能(Downloader.Chikdos) 注入到服务器中,使用 Troja...
Spark读取数据库(Mysql)的四种方式讲解
现在Spark支撑四种办法从数据库中读取数据,这里以Mysql为例进行介绍。 一、不指定查询条件 这个办法连接MySql的函数原型是: def jdbc(url: String, table: String, properties: Properties): DataFrame 咱...
剖析MySQL5.6.12 Waiting for commit lock导致从卡死
nagios报警,线上一台从库检测不到slave状态,于是远程上去查看问题: 1,show slave status\G卡住: Type help; or \h for help. Type \c to clear the current input statement.mysql show slave status\G show slave statu...
分享MySQL数据库问题排查
最近遇到应用频繁的响应缓慢,无法正常访问。帮忙一起定位原因,最后定位到的问题说起来真的是很小的细节问题,但是就是这些小细节导致了服务不稳定,真是细节决定成败。这里...
Linux的iptables实现允许指定IP远程连接Mysql
由于历史原因,服务器不能马上搬迁到云主机。服务器的备份不得不进行跨机房操作。那么问题来了,Mysql主从是需要打通服务IP进行操作的。也就说服务器不得不对外开放3306端口。 尽...
MySQL特性之mysql_config_editor源码解析
从mysql5.6开始,mysql推出了加密工具mysql_config_editor。在此之前我们通过将账号和密码明文放入my.cnf,从而使用mysql客户端登录时,无需指定账号密码就可以登录数据库。而有了mysql_config...
你真的了解 MySQL 数据库的运行状况吗
MySQL 越来越被企业级所接受,如今数据日益膨胀,应用越来越广泛,随之而来的MySQL 性能分析,监控告警,集成可视化的讨论也越来越多了,还有利用各种工具对 MySQL 各指标数据进行分...
Wix是如何把MySQL当NoSQL用的
近年来,NoSQL引擎已经成为主流。许多开发人员都将NoSQL引擎(如MongoDB、Cassandra或Redis)作为构建应用程序的首选。Yoav Abrahami是免费建站平台Wix的首席架构师。他认为,MySQL是一个更好的...